1. When the motor vehicle stops on a downhill section how should the driver use the foot brake?

A. Earlier than on a level road

B. Later than on a level road

C. As timely as on a level road

D. Gently depress the foot brake pedal

Answer: A

2. Matches, sulfur and red phosphorus belong to which of the following dangerous chemicals?

A. Explosives

B. Oxidizing materials

C. Self-igniting articles

D. Inflammable solid materials

Answer: D

3. When a motor vehicle encounters a group of youngsters bypassing the motor vehicles parking beside the road, the driver should slow down voluntarily and yield.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

4. When carrying a wounded person in a coma, rescue personnel should try to let the unconscious person remain in the supine position.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: B

5. When a tire bursts suddenly on the road, the driver should refrain from violently depressing the brake pedal in panic. Instead, he should try his best to change to a low gear and use engine braking to reduce the speed of the vehicle.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

6. After a tire bursts and before the driver can control the speed of the vehicle, he should not risk using the foot brake to stop the vehicle. Otherwise, a horizontal swing of the vehicle can cause greater danger.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

7. When driving on an expressway, drivers should not frequently change lanes.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

8. When driving in a residential area, the driver should not exceed the speed indicated by the speed limit sign.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

9. When a motor vehicle leaves an expressway, which of the following lamp should be turned on?

A. The left-turn indicator

B. The right-turn indicator

C. The hazard warning lamp

D. The headlamp

Answer: B

10. Before a motor vehicle enters a tunnel, the driver should adjust the speed in accordance with the indication of the traffic sign at the entrance of the tunnel.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

14. Which of the following materials should not be used to stop bleeding?

A. Bandage

B. Sling

C. Tourniquet

D. Hemp rope

Answer: D

16. After a motor vehicle falls into water, the driver won’t be able to open the side doors or windows to escape until water nearly fills up the compartment.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

17. What should the driver do upon finding a burst rear tire?

A. Adjust by swiftly turning the steering wheel

B. Control the direction while reducing speed slowly

C. Swiftly turn the steering wheel to the opposite direction

D. Swiftly take braking measures

Answer: B

22. What should the driver do to follow other motor vehicles on a mountain road?

A. Closely follow the vehicle in front

B. Increase the safety distance

C. Reduce the vertical distance between vehicles

D. Try to overtake the vehicle in front as soon as possible

Answer: B

23. Motor vehicles should stop and wait when encountering two red lights flashing alternately at level crossings.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er: A

24. Mr. Qian drove a large sleeper coach with 45 passengers (capacity 40 people) at a speed of more than 40 kilometers per hour. On a long slope with sharp curves in Basu County, the coach fell into a 100-meter-deep valley, killing 17 people and injuring 20. What is the main illegal act committed by Mr. Qian?

A. Making a cellphone call while driving

B. Speeding

C. Carrying more people than permitted

D. Fatigued driving

Answer: BC

25. Which lamp should be turned on when motor vehicles pass through a road section at night where the street light condition is good?

A. Front and rear fog lamps

B. Low-beam

C. High-beam

D. Hazard lamp

Answer: B
